- The distance between Kotel’Nyj Island, Russia and Colombo, Sri Lanka is approximately 8,438 km or 5,244 mi.
- To reach Kotel’Nyj Island in this distance one would set out from Colombo bearing 12.2°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kotel’Nyj Island bearing 60.2° or ENE .
- Kotel’Nyj Island has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Colombo has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- The average annual temperature is 42.5 °C (76.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 31.6 °C (56.9°F) more in Kotel’Nyj Island.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2232.7 mm (87.9 in) less which is equivalent to 2232.7 l/m² (54.8 US gal/ft²) or 22,327,000 l/ha (2,386,904 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 60.1° lower in Kotel’Nyj Island than in Colombo.
